What is Link Building?
Link building is known as an important practice of online marketing, where it focuses on improving the positioning of our websites within the search engines.
Link Building is of utmost importance today for websites as it continues to be a key factor when it comes to having a good volume of visits within your website. Moreover, if your web project does not have a good link profile, it will hardly be in the top positions for the most important keywords on your website.
Through an intelligent link building strategy, we can plan the way in which we will get more and better inbound links (known as backlinks) to our website. The specialists in SEO (Search Engine Optimization) and the professionals known as link builders are those who usually offer the link building service or “link building”.
The technique can be done in a natural way when other websites link without a prior agreement for some fact or said, or artificially when it is simulated that the links have been achieved naturally.

Internal link building in SEO
When a website is optimized, at SEO level many times a very important aspect is forgotten, the internal Linkbuilding, which despite not paying much attention as often happens with the “H1” or the “titles”, has a fundamental role in the traffic that is received within a website.
Let’s try to explain a little about how to make good use of the internal linking strategy to make things a little easier for Google and, therefore, ourselves.
Link Juice: the juice of power
As a first step, it is important to understand what Link Juice is and how it works. Link Juice is a somewhat abstract concept that is defined as “strength” that has a page, which filters in part to others (internal and/or external) through links.
Now, understanding the aforementioned, if we were to imagine?
For example, a website as a series of containers more or less filled with liquid, the links would be like the small holes and ducts through which this liquid would filter to other bowls, filling them a little more.
Therefore, if this web page that has received part of said Link Juice is linked in turn to a third web page, it will also transfer some ‘juice’, although a little less … since it is always lost part by the path between page and page.
All the time we are talking about theory based on DOFOLLOW links, it is very important to keep this in mind since a NOFOLLOW link does not pass Link Juice (or also called ‘authority’) to the linked website (Although I am not so sure).
Since this last statement about the LinkJuice and the type of links is accepted by many SEOs. But I believe that something happens even less than the DoFollow.
Internal link building with hierarchy ???
Once we already have clear the way in which the transfer of authority, Link Juice or force, between each of the pages, we can use this new knowledge in our favour.
When you are thinking about a website, you have to do it as if it was a kind of pyramid, in which the home will be as a general rule the main reference page and the one that most link juice or strength will accumulate, this is due which is the web page that has more URLs or links to other web pages within the website.
Remember the difference between Website and Webpage. Let’s see the Website as if it were a book, which has a cover, frame, etc. And the Web Page let’s see it as if they were the pages that make up that book.
Now, it is extremely important to try to link, as far as possible, from the “home” page with the main pages of our website. These pages are also called ‘cornerstones’ and may vary according to each project. In an online store, for example, they could be the main categories.
From this point in the process, we can begin to link in cascade in the rest of the levels, such as, for example, from categories to subcategories, from subcategories to products, etc … to indicate to Google the connections and hierarchies between the different pages of our web. through the internal links and the link juice flow that we grant them.

The crawlers (or web indexer) want you more if you put it easy
Internal Link Building has more advantages than the simple fact of hierarchizing and giving strength to our landings.
It is an excellent way to ensure that crawlers track our URLs faster. A new URL that is “orphan” from links will always take longer to be tracked than one to which they are linking, this is because the search bots base their operation on the tracking of the different links that are finding their He passed.
On the other hand, another of the great advantages is that it uses internal links as a content disambiguation method. Many times it may happen that you want to position a landing for the keyword ‘X’ and when you put ‘X’ in the search engine, instead of that landing, Google will show a post of your blog in which you treat the same topic, for example.
This usually happens a lot, which causes episodes of anger among those responsible for the SEO of a website.
Most likely, the problem is that Google has run into the two URLs and has not been so clear which was the reference of the two for the subject ‘X’. This could possibly be solved if the post included a link to the landing when we mentioned the subject, making it clear to the search engines that even if you mention ‘X’, the reference is in the linked landing.

How to get quality Backlinks?
There are many ways to get quality links (or Backlinks) that point directly to your website, but we will mention only the 3 ways that stand out above the rest (Not to mention that they are completely free): take advantage of broken links, create a guest article and offer our help to that quality page.
Broken links: As we already know, links or broken links can be very damaging to a website. Due to this, we strongly recommend that you dedicate yourself to the task of looking for broken links within quality websites and that, obviously, have a theme related to that of your website. Once you have done it, you will have to offer them the opportunity to change it and point it towards your website. It is almost certain that they will thank you and that they will not give you any problems.
Guest article: Creating a guest article is perhaps by far the most used technique to obtain backlinks. This technique consists of contacting the owner of a website with a high PageRank and offering the opportunity to write a post on your guest blog, where useful and quality information will be provided to the website so that its users can use it. In return, you could receive between one and two links to your website.
Offer your help: In case the two previous techniques have not worked or you just want to receive a greater number of incoming links, you can offer your help to websites with high authority in which you have detected errors that you can solve. You just have to contact the owner of the said website and comment on the errors that you have seen and that you can solve. In most cases, you will be happy to insert a link to your website.
